Parklife Posted July 3, 2015 Share Posted July 3, 2015 http://news.stv.tv/tayside/1324043-mark-glass-used-pillows-and-nurse-uniform-in-zoe-fotheringham-mannequin/ Stalker made mannequin of ex-partner using pillow and photo of face A stalker who made a mannequin out of pillows and dressed it up in his ex-partner's nurse uniform with a picture of her face stuck on it has been ordered to pay his victim £500 compensation. Mark Glass, 20, admitted sending Zoe Fotheringham a picture of the mannequin, made to look like her, as part of a "terrifying" campaign of harassment after she broke up with him last year.
